    All you have to do is log in to your MyHive account. What is so hard about that? All it takes is your friends invoice number.

    Everything is there. Drivers and Software.
    Without logging in you can only download the drivers since those are publicly available anyway.

    Or as has been suggested.
    Contact Alienware.
    Ask them for the OS recovery disk (Not Respawn, respawn just makes life easier by applying a factory image with everything already installed)
    Pretty much the same result as you have to log into MyHive with your invoice number to download the software. (Command Centre, Media Centre Encoder, PowerDVD, Nero)
